    <div class="quote_poster">Quote:</div><div class="quote_post">PHILADELPHIA -- Whoever gets the eighth seed in the Eastern Conference playoffs doesn't have much hope of going far. The Detroit Pistons figure to see to that.

    But even if they end up eighth, the Bulls want to be there, coach Scott Skiles said Wednesday night.
    For the reason, look no further than Bulls forward Luol Deng.

    Last spring Deng missed the Bulls' first playoff appearance in seven years because of a wrist injury. He says he missed out on something special, even though the Bulls lost to the Wizards in the first round.

    "It means a lot for me," Deng said of a potential berth. "Last year it was hard just watching. I'm really excited now."

    Said Skiles: "Those experiences--a coach can explain to you what's it all about. Until you get in and go through it, talking really doesn't mean anything."

    Success story

    With only 35 victories, the Bulls have taken several steps back from last season's 47. Still, Skiles says he isn't disappointed.

    "We're a team that's in transition from six years of having the worst record in the league," he said. "We like our young players an awful lot. No matter what happens, I'm going to view this season as a good season."</div>
